Django的权限系统很简单,它可以赋予users或groups中的users以权限. Django admin后台就使用了该权限系统,不过也可以用到你自己的代码中. User对象具有两个ManyToManyField字段,groups和user_permissions groups = models.ManyToManyField(Group, verbose_name=_('groups'), blank=True, help_text=_('The groups this user bel…
为了使网站更干净简洁更容易维护,页面的设计和Python的代码必须分离开.我们可以使用Django的 模板系统 (Template System)来实现这种模式. 几个简单的模板标签(tag): for 标签 {% for item in item_list %} 用于构建简单的循环,允许你遍历循环中的每一项 if 标签 {% if ordered_warranty %} 是用来执行逻辑判断的.在这个例子中标签检测 ordered_warranty 变量值是否为 True .如…